The answer to the question: All steroid hormones are synthesized from:___, would be: cholesterol.
Explanation:
Steorid hormones are lipids, constructed from cholesterol, by both the gonad glands and the adrenal glands. These hormones, since they are fat-solluble, can easily pass through cell membranes and they are vital for sexual maturation, function and reproduction, as well as for the correct functioning of the immune system, mediation in inflammation processes, electrolyte and water balance, and the correct usage of energy-producing molecules such as glucose. These steroids are grouped into two classes: sexual steroids produced in the gonads (estrogen, progesterone, testosterone) and corticosteroids, which are the ones produced in the adrenal gland (glucocorticoids, mineralocorticoids, etc.)

<h3>What is CPR?</h3>
This is referred to as cardiopulmonary resuscitation and is a lifesaving technique which is used during emergencies when the individual's heart has stopped beating.
This comprises of series of compressions and artificial ventilation so as to preserve brain functions before blood circulation is restored in an individual who has cardiac arrest.
